2 Free Signal Processing Ebooks

by | Nov 27, 2018 | Electrical and Electronics | 0 comments

Together with Fourier and Wavelet Signal Processing (to be published by CUP), the two books aim to present the essential principles in signal processing along with mathematical tools and algorithms for signal representation. They comprehensively cover both classical Fourier techniques and newer basis constructions from filter banks and multiresolution analysis—wavelets. Furthermore, they gives a synthetic view from basic mathematical principles, to construction of bases, all the way to concrete applications.

  • Foundations of Signal Processing (v1.1 release) (677 pages, 12.5MB) – Our main goals in this book and its companion volume, Fourier and Wavelet Signal Processing, are to enable an understanding of state-of-the-art signal processing methods and techniques, as well as to provide a solid foundation for those hoping to advance the theory and practice of signal processing.
  • Fourier and Wavelet Signal Processing (alpha 3.2 release) (294 pages, 4.9MB) – The aim of this book, together with its predecessor Signal Processing: Foundations, is to provide a set of tools for users of state-of-the-art signal processing technology and a solid foundation for those hoping to advance the theory and practice of signal processing.
